private File findMyDocuments() throws FileNotFoundException {
Process p = null;
try {
LOG.info("Querying registry for Documents folder location.");
p = Runtime.getRuntime().exec("reg query \"HKCU\\Software\\Microsoft\\Windows\\CurrentVersion\\Explorer\\Shell Folders\" /v personal");
p.waitFor();
try (BufferedReader reader = new BufferedReader(new InputStreamReader(p.getInputStream()))) {
final StringBuilder builder = new StringBuilder();
reader.lines().forEach(builder::append);
final String[] values = builder.toString().trim().split("\\s\\s+");
for (final String value : values) {
Optional<String> matchForPath = getMatchForPath(value);
if(matchForPath.isPresent()) {
return new File(matchForPath.get());
}
}
}
} catch (IOException | InterruptedException e) {
throw new RuntimeException(e);
} finally {
if (p != null) {
p.destroy();
}
}
LOG.warn("Could not reliably query register for My Documents folder. This usually means you have" +
" a unicode name and standard location. Falling back to legacy selection:");
final String myDocuments = USER_HOME + "\\Documents";
LOG.warn("Result: " + myDocuments);
return new File(myDocuments);
}
protected Optional<String> getMatchForPath(final String path) {
final Matcher matcher = pathPattern.matcher(path);
if(matcher.matches()) {
return Optional.of(matcher.group());
}
return Optional.empty();
}
